Who was the leader of geneva under the protestants?

Respuesta :

Kalahira
Kalahira Kalahira
  • 29-12-2017
The leading figure of the Protestant Reformation in Geneva was John Calvin, a French theologian best known for the doctrine of predistination which held that those who could be saved, the elect, had always been destined for salvation. Calvin came to Geneva at the behest of William Farel, and preached as many as five sermons a week during his years there.
